Online lottery refers to the use of software and telecommunications networks to accept, record and transmit bets and results for lotteries. The system provides a convenient way for players to participate in the games from the comfort of their homes or offices. It also allows operators to manage the games with greater efficiency. The industry is growing steadily, thanks to the increased internet penetration around the world and the increased availability of mobile devices.

Many state and national lotteries offer an online version of their product. You can buy tickets in 45 states, Washington DC, and Puerto Rico through lottery websites or a downloadable mobile app. Most sites have a wide variety of games and betting options to choose from, including jackpot-level prizes. Some even allow players to select their own numbers and customize the gameplay.

The most popular online lottery sites are regulated by the appropriate gaming commission and offer various payment methods, including PayPal and ACH/eCheck. They also offer customer support and security features that protect player data. Lastly, they must provide an excellent user experience to ensure that their players are happy.
